PURPOSE OF REQUEST:
The applicant intends to use the existing building located at 2601 W. Jefferson St for an Event Center. The proposed event center will host events such as baby showers, birthday parties, wedding, Quinceanera, as well as family events.
ADJACENT LAND USES AND ACCESS:
North - Jefferson St. (City Limits)
South - Directly south of the subject property is vacant land zoned as Commercial Office (CO)
East - The property directly east is zoned Planned Development-371 (PD-371) and has retail uses.
West - West of the subject property is zoned General Retail (GR) and has retail uses.
PROPOSED USE CHARACTERISTICS AND FUNCTION:
Use:
The applicant intends to operate an Event Center in an existing 2,000 square foot building, located at 2601 W. Jefferson St. According to the applicant, the business will host events such as baby showers, birthday parties, wedding, Quinceanera, as well as family events. The applicant informed staff that there will be only two (2) employees. The applicant also states that hours could be dependent on when a customer would like to host an event.
While the applicant intends to make minor interior remodeling changes (restrooms, catering area) to accommodate the event center, the applicant does not intend on expanding the building in any way.
Access and Parking:
Twenty-six (26) existing spaces are provided on the proposed Event Center. Access to the site is provided along S. Great Southwest Pkwy and W. Jefferson St.
Food and Beverage:
The applicant has informed staff that no alcoholic beverages will be served by staff (BYOB will be suggested to customers. Texas Department of State Health Services, Texas Food Establishment rules and local regulations shall apply in case food and beverage services are provided.
RECOMMENDATION:
DRC recommends approval pending the following conditions:
• The bar area be taken out
• The occupancy load for the building shall not exceed 100 people
• The existing parking lot shall be repaved as shown on the site plan
• Building hours close at 12am (with an additional 1 hour allowed for cleaning the facility)
• The applicant will hire security to clear the property after the event is over
• There will be a 1 year review for the Specific Use Permit
The Planning and Zoning Commission recommended approval by a vote of 9-0 with the following additional conditions:
1. That the operating hours not extend past midnight.
2. That two citations within the first year of operations shall trigger an immediate review of the SUP.

SECTION 2. SPECIFIC USE PERMIT
For operations of a Specific Use Permit for an Event Center in the General Retail (GR) District, the following standards and conditions are hereby established as part of this ordinance:
1. All operations must conform to the site plan (Exhibit B) and operational plan as approved by City Council under case number SU180503.
2. Any zoning, land use requirements and restrictions not contained within this specific use permit ordinance shall conform to those requirements specified within the General Retail (GR) District as adopted and amended in the Unified Development Code (UDC). Where there is a conflict between the UDC and this ordinance, unless explicitly contained in this ordinance, the more restrictive shall prevail.
3. The operator must maintain compliance with State regulations and local ordinances for food service operations.
4. No on-site food preparation is allowed. Kitchen is to be utilized for pre-cooked and catering services only.
5. For the purpose of this Specific Use Permit the definition of an Event Center can be understood as (but not limited to): An indoor establishment that is regularly rented out, for a limited time period, for special events not open to the general public, such as business meetings, seminars, birthday parties, weddings, family events, and small banquet events.
6. The Event Center may include only indoor areas for operational use. No functions are to be held outside other than on-site parking and loading/unloading of goods used in conjunction with authorized events.
7. The establishment may not function as a restaurant, bar, nightclub, or other type of general admission facility open to the public.
8. The applicant may allow the person(s) renting the room to “bring their own bottles” (BYOB) in accordance with TABC provisions, as defined in the Alcoholic Beverage Code of the State of Texas.
9. At all events exceeding 20 people which occur after or extend past 5 p.m., a uniformed, state-licensed security guard shall be present for the duration of the event and to ensure the orderly departure of guests after the event is over.
10. The Event Center must meet all relevant safety requirements prescribed by the City of Grand Prairie and the State of Texas.
11. The hours of operation for the Event Center will be Sunday through Saturday, 10:00 am to 12:00 am.
12. The Event Center shall be used for organized group assemblies only, and shall not be used for single admission type events involving a cover charge entrance fee for individuals not associated with the organized group assembly.
13. The existing bar area shall be removed prior to occupancy.
14. The occupancy load for the building shall not exceed 100 persons.
15. The existing parking lot shall be repaved as shown on the site plan (Exhibit B).
SECTION 3. COMPLIANCE
1. By this Ordinance, this Specific Use Permit shall automatically terminate in accordance with Section 5.4.1 of the Unified Development Code if a Certificate of Occupancy is not issued for said use within one (1) year after City Council adoption of this Ordinance, or upon cessation of said use for a period of six (6) months or more.
2. Furthermore, by this Ordinance, the City Council shall conduct a public hearing one (1) year after City Council approval of this Specific Use Permit to confirm compliance with all applicable codes which shall include, but not be limited to, the requirements of this Ordinance, the Unified Development Code, the City of Grand Prairie Code of Ordinances, city adopted building codes, city adopted fire codes and with other applicable regulatory requirements administered and/or enforced by the state and federal government.
3. It shall be unlawful for the owner, manager, or any person in charge of a business or other establishment to violate the conditions imposed by the City Council when a Specific Use Permit is granted, and the violation of those conditions could result in a citation being issued by the appropriate enforcement officers of the City of Grand Prairie. Violation of this provision may be punishable in accordance with Section 1-8 of the Code of Ordinances of the City.
4. This Specific Use Permit shall run with the land and therefore may be transferred from owner to owner; however, each new owner shall obtain a new Certificate of Occupancy.
5. The Certificate of Occupancy shall note the existence of this Specific Use Permit by its number and title.
6. The operation of the facility shall be in strict compliance with all requirements of the Environmental Services Department, Building Inspections, Police Department and Fire Administration.
7. Any unsafe or unauthorized operations or activities may be determined as grounds for revocation of the Specific Use Permit by the City Council.
